Manual Removal of W32/SdBot.LOU Trojan

Manual Removal of W32/SdBot.LOU Trojan
W32/RBot.RTU is a trojan. The trojan will infect Windows systems.
This trojan Copies its files to Windows\System Folder as hidden files.
This trojan information updated on May 8, 2009.
Other names of W32/RBot.RTU Trojan:
This trojan is also known as W32.IRCBot, W32/Sdbot.worm, Backdoor.Win32.Rbot.rtu.
Damage Level : Medium/High

Manual removal of Winupdate.exe

Remove Manually Winupdate.exe (WORM_FALSU.A/Spybot.Eas worm)
winupdate.exe is added to the system as a result of the WORM_FALSU.A virus. It is a backdoor Trojan horse and gives remote access to your computer. This process is a security risk and should be removed from your system. If found on your system make sure that you have downloaded the latest update for your antivirus application.
Spybot.Eas Worm is likely a virus and as such, presents a serious vulnerability which should be fixed immediately! Delaying the removal of winupdate.exe may cause serious harm to your system and will likely cause a number of problems, such as slow performance, loss of data or leaking private information to websites.

Manual Removal From Registry
Click Start, Run,Type regedit,Click OK.
Note: If the registry editor fails to open the threat may have modified the registry to prevent access to the registry editor. Download and run this UnHookExec.inf, and then continue with the removal.

H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\RunOnce
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\RunServices
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run
H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\RunOnce

In the right pane, delete the value:

“winupdate.reg” = “winupdate.exe”
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\System\CurrentControlSet\Services\con.exe
In the left hand pane, delete the key
con.exe

H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Run
In the right pane, delete the value:
“WinExec” = “%Windir%\WinExec.exe”

H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Kazaa\LocalContent
In the right pane, restore the values to their original value, if applicable:
“DisableSharing” = “0″
“dir0″ = “012345:%Windir%\shared”
“dir1″ = “012345:%Windir%\shared”
“dir2″ = “012345:%Windir%\shared”
“dir3″ = “012345:%Windir%\shared”
“dir4″ = “012345:%Windir%\shared”
“dir5″ = “012345:C:\”

H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\KAZAA\ResultsFilter
In the right pane, restore the values to their original value, if applicable:
“virus_filter” = “0″
“firewall_filter” = “0″

Exit the Registry Editor,
Restart your Computer.
